Big Sean‘s anticipated book debut, Go Higher: Five Practices for Purpose, Success, and Inner Peace, was released on Tuesday, January 21, announcing that all its proceeds will be donated to the L.A. Wildfire Relief. The Detroit rap star announced the plan in a new clip via Instagram.

“My family’s house caught on fire. I couldn’t commit to anything except that,” he revealed. To support those affected by the Altadena and Palisades fires, Sean announced that proceeds from the book’s preorders would be donated to relief efforts.

Sean postponed several promotional events after wildfires in Los Angeles destroyed the home of his longtime partner, Jhené Aiko, and their son, Noah. The book, published by Simon & Schuster, includes a foreword by renowned self-help author and On Purpose podcast host Jay Shetty. Balancing his creative pursuits, Big Sean also dropped his latest album, Better Me Than You, in August of last year, proving his dedication to both music and personal growth.

In December 2024, Big Sean shared the inspiration behind the book came from a conversation with Jay Shetty. The talk motivated the multi-platinum artist to explore self-reflection, action, and mental resilience themes.

“I took the time over the last two years to write Go Higher,” he wrote, describing the book as a guide for anyone seeking self-improvement and clarity in their lives.

In a 2021 conversation with Michael Eric Dyson, he revealed that he once contemplated suicide and took a hiatus from his career to focus on his well-being. “I canceled everything, sought therapy, connected with God, grounded myself spiritually, and prioritized my mental health for the first time,” he said.

Big Sean continues to encourage others to embrace self-care and perseverance through his music and now his writing. His debut book offers readers his story and actionable practices to achieve purpose, peace, and personal success.
